Sharp lines, coupe-like proportions, and aggressive rear arches define the 2025 BMW X4’s silhouette. Built to turn heads without sacrificing comfort, the X4 strikes a confident stance from every angle. Inside the cabin, quality is front and center, with clean surfaces, premium trim choices, and a driver-first layout that still offers flexibility for passengers and cargo. Fold-flat rear seats expand the space to just over 50 cubic feet, blending form with usability.
By contrast, the Ford Expedition adopts a larger footprint and emphasizes straightforward utility. New design touches like the powered split tailgate and updated lighting features help modernize its broad profile. Seating for up to eight people and a cavernous cargo hold—especially in the Expedition Max—make it highly functional for families and road trips. While the interior may lean more traditional, it prioritizes ease of use and day-to-day adaptability.
BMW integrates tech into the X4 in a way that feels seamless and intuitive. The curved display with iDrive 7.0 offers quick access to navigation, apps, and vehicle data, without overwhelming the driver. Voice commands, Apple CarPlay, and Android Auto come standard. As for safety, features like forward collision warning, lane-departure alerts, and optional highway assist systems are built to support confident driving.
Ford takes a more robust route with its tech suite. The Expedition features an expansive 24-inch instrument screen alongside a 13.2-inch central touchscreen powered by Android Automotive. This platform opens access to Google apps, voice control, and even Zoom for video calls while parked. Safety features are equally extensive, including BlueCruise hands-free driving, adaptive cruise control, and driver-alert systems suited to large-vehicle operation.
Driving feel is where the BMW X4 separates itself most clearly. Even the base model offers an engaging experience, with its turbocharged four-cylinder engine producing 248 horsepower. For those who crave speed, the M40i and X4 M models deliver up to 503 horsepower. All variants come with xDrive all-wheel drive and finely tuned suspension setups, making them a joy to drive on winding roads or during quick accelerations.
Ford designed the Expedition with different priorities. Built on a body-on-frame architecture, it’s meant to tow, haul, and tackle rougher terrain. The standard twin-turbo V6 produces 400 horsepower, while higher-output versions reach 440. Paired with available off-road equipment like locking differentials and trail-driving modes, it delivers strength where it matters most for large families, outdoor enthusiasts, or anyone with serious towing needs.
